Have you considered Ljubljana? My GF and me went there back in march as part of a mini backpacking trip all round Slovenia, and it's a really beautiful city. A mate of mine went there a few years ago and he described it as "Prague but without the dickheads" which pretty much sums it up. There are plenty of cheapish places to stay in the old town by the river and there's loads of other stuff to do as well. Easyjet do some pretty cheap flights there, we went from Stansted, and the main airport is only a 25min bus ride from the city centre. Well worth investigating.
